Comprehending the Types of Refrigerators

Before diving into the numerous brands, it's necessary to know the kinds of refrigerators offered. Here's a quick introduction of the most typical fridge types you might encounter:

TypeDescription
Top FreezerA traditional style with the refrigerator on the top and freezer listed below. Suitable for budget-conscious purchasers.
Bottom FreezerFunctions a refrigerator on the top and a freezer below for much easier access. Great for those who utilize the fridge more frequently.
Side-by-SideThis type has 2 vertical compartments-- refrigerator and freezer-- side by side. It frequently includes ice and water dispensers.
French DoorIntegrates a side-by-side fridge on the top with a full-width bottom freezer. Uses a lot of area and a modern visual.
Compact or MiniSmaller models ideal for restricted areas such as bed rooms or offices.
IntegratedDesigned to fit perfectly into kitchen cabinetry for a smooth appearance.

Deep Dive into Each Brand

1. Samsung

Samsung refrigerators are renowned for their innovative technology, including smart connection that allows users to keep an eye on and change settings through mobile apps. The brand name also masters space-saving styles and energy performance functions, making sure that their fridges are not just practical but stylish.

2. LG

LG refrigerators stick out with their inverter technology, which conserves energy and decreases noise. Many models provide wise features, consisting of the capability to gain access to dishes and order groceries straight from the fridge. The roomy interiors make them ideal for families.

3. Bosch

Bosch refrigerators are synonymous with dependability. Understood for their whisper-quiet operation and extraordinary energy efficiency rankings, Bosch is a favorite for those aiming to buy resilient appliances. Their designs often include versatile storage solutions to optimize space.

4. Whirlpool

Whirlpool focuses on utility and easy to use designs without jeopardizing on quality. They offer a variety of ingenious features like SpillGuard racks and FreshFlow air filters, which promote food freshness. Stylish and practical, these fridges frequently come with cost effective price tags.

5. Baumatic

Baumatic offers economical options that are ideal for little spaces. While economical, they still load in essential features and make sure that you don't compromise performance for expense. Suitable for trainees or first-time tenants.

6. AEG

AEG is understood for its premium fridges featuring sophisticated cooling innovation. Their models boast stylish styles, efficient energy usage, and ingenious features, such as BioFresh to keep vegetables and fruits fresher for longer.

7. Miele

If you are trying to find high-end, Miele refrigerators are a few of the best on the market. While they include a greater price tag, their sturdiness and innovative technology justify the financial investment. Miele models often have advanced cooling innovation, smart features, and personalized options.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What should I think about when purchasing a fridge?

When purchasing a refrigerator, think about size, energy performance, storage features, style, and your spending plan. In addition, think of whether you need clever technology, specific company functions, or if noise level is a concern.

2. For how long do refrigerators usually last?

Many refrigerators have a life-span of around 10-20 years, depending on the brand and design. With correct upkeep, premium brands like Miele can last even longer.

3. What's the best way to keep my fridge?

To keep your fridge: clean its interior routinely, check and preserve seals, keep it at the ideal temperature (usually between 3 ° C and 5 ° C), and ensure appropriate ventilation around the home appliance.

4. Are the more expensive fridges worth the investment?

Higher-end refrigerators frequently feature sophisticated features, much better energy efficiency, and longer warranties. If you need these qualities, they can be a worthwhile investment over time.
